| This paper chooses the historical period of Japanese colonial rule in Dalian from 1905 to 1945 as the research time limit,takes historical geography as the theoretical basis,uses historical documents and port-city relationship theory,to retrospect the four factors affecting the development of Dalian port city during the period of restoration of Japanese colonial rule:location and trade,population and capital.management and institution,cultural input、selection and integration;investigation one by one the impact on the development process of port city.This paper is divided into three chapters:The first chapter is the introduction part:Starting from the typicality of port city research and the particularity of modern Dalian city research,through the analysis of previous scholars’research results,investigation the theoretical significance and practical significance of this topic,identifies the main research contents,puts forward innovative points,makes research technology roadmap,and prepares for the development of this article.The second chapter is the main part of the article,starting from the two dimensions of space and time,combing and analyzing the four factors that affect the development of Dalian Port City:location and trade,population and capital,management and system,cultural input,selection and integration.It is concluded that location and trade are the basic factors,population and capital are the key factors,management and system are the implementation factors,cultural input、selection and integration are the conclusion for driving factors.Modem Dalian is a typical representative of "the symbiosis of port and city,the development of city by port,the promotion of port by city and the co-prosperity of port and city".Chapter 3:Investigation the value of historical geography as a practical subject,explore the new path of synergy and sustainable development of modern Dalian port city,provide useful experience for the economic construction of modern Dalian city,better understand Dalian and develop Dalian from a new perspective. |
